Output ec82323a2889c97920c4aa8d743d45cfdea4bdc87bb611577a501842e255dac5:0

value
1351156174
script pubkey
OP_0 OP_PUSHBYTES_20 ceb13f39a870cbf25e3959b574bfda8963a75f95
address
tb1qe6cn7wdgwr9lyh3etx6hf0763936whu4m8twp0
transaction
ec82323a2889c97920c4aa8d743d45cfdea4bdc87bb611577a501842e255dac5